Forest Lake Campground provides a range of essential services designed to ensure a comfortable and convenient stay for all types of campers, from those staying for a weekend to long-term residents.
- RV Sites with Hookups: The campground offers various RV sites, many of which provide electric and water hookups. While some sites, particularly for permanent residents, may have full sewer hookups, others might require the use of a communal dump station.
- Dump Station: A readily accessible dump station is available for motorhomes and RVs without direct sewer connections at their site, allowing for easy waste disposal.
- Spacious Sites: Campers consistently praise the spaciousness of the sites, offering more room and privacy compared to many other campgrounds.

Wonderful campground tucked between the hills of Truxton. There were many permanent residents there and the staff were wonderful and friendly. I wish our site had sewer hookups, but we were able to drive our motorhome over to the dump station easily.
Aug 19, 2024 · jim pantasI visited friends way up top in the back and stayed there two years ago it was nice and quiet and they have very spacious sites compared to state run camp grounds. The lake is huge and I as a boy would have loved to fish that lake. The owners husband and wife team are very friendly. The guy that left a one-star review seems to have 5 reviews and he gave one stars to all but one. I give this place five stars for quiet retreat, forest bathing, swimming, and fishing. A campers delight.

Jun 17, 2023 · james ripleyWe have been here a few times now and really enjoyed it.The campground is no frills. The playground is old, there is no swimming, many buildings are works in progress.. but somehow this place is just magic and the kids love it! Great big pond and open spaces to let their imagination run wild. The owners are super nice, and they have a great camp store.
